Micheál Martin (Cork South Central, Fianna Fail) | Oireachtas source
Deputy Bríd Smith raised the issue of the shortage of transport workers, in particular bus drivers, in terms of pay levels. In terms of the broader issue, there has been an expansion of services which has to be factored in. Our population is growing and there are normal industrial relations practices which facilitate terms and conditions in respect of the industry. We should have more EVs in the country, as well as more active travel and public transport in parallel with that.
Deputy Tóibín must be aware that the Minister, Deputy McConalogue, published an ombudsman Bill which is designed to provide price transparency in respect of the agricultural industry between primary producers, factory others and supermarkets. Legislation on below cost selling is not simple. I know that from experience.
